Step 1: Understanding the Concept:
Semen evaluation in male animals (especially breeding bulls) involves analyzing sperm morphology.
Morphological abnormalities are classified as primary (originating in the testes during spermatogenesis, such as head and midpiece defects) or secondary (occurring during transport or storage in the epididymis).

Step 2: Detailed Explanation:

Let us assess standard breeding soundness evaluation guidelines:
- For a breeding sire to be classified as fertile, the total percentage of abnormal spermatozoa should not exceed 20% to 30%.
- Within this total, primary defects—especially head abnormalities (such as pyriform heads, microcephalic heads, or double heads)—have a severe negative impact on fertility because they directly affect egg penetration and genetic payload.
- Standard theriogenology guidelines state that the permissible limit of individual sperm head abnormalities in a normal, fertile ejaculate should ideally not exceed 8 to 10%.
- Exceeding this threshold significantly correlates with reduced fertility and poor embryo development.

Step 3: Final Answer:

Therefore, the standard permissible limit of head abnormalities in a fertile semen sample is 8 to 10%.
